[0003] From a signal transmission perspective, there is a time delay between the time it takes to generate a digital signal in the baseband and the time it takes to transmit a radio frequency (RF) signal from the Tx antenna. To support positioning, the user equipment (UE) or transmission and receiving points (TRPs) can internally calibrate / compensate for the Tx time delay in the transmission of the downlink positioning reference signal (DL PRS) or uplink sounding reference signal (UL SRS). The remaining Tx time delay after calibration or the uncalibrated Tx time delay is defined as the Tx timing error. From a signal reception perspective, there is a time delay between receiving an RF signal from the Rx antenna and baseband processing. To support positioning, the UE or TRP can internally calibrate / compensate for the Rx time delay in the measurement results of the DL PRS or UL SRS before reporting the measurement. The remaining Rx time delay after calibration or the uncalibrated Rx time delay is defined as the Rx timing error.

[0004] For time-based positioning methods, such as RTT-based and TDOA-based methods, the positioning accuracy will be affected by the TRP and the UE's Rx / Tx timing error when calculating the UE's location. Summary of the Invention

[0048] Optionally, during downlink positioning, the same UE may receive downlink positioning reference signals, such as PRS, from multiple TRPs and obtain multiple downlink positioning measurement results. If multiple downlink positioning measurement results can be associated with the same UE RxTEG, subtraction can be performed when processing multiple downlink positioning measurement results to eliminate the same terminal reception time error (UE Rxtiming error). Optionally, when reporting downlink positioning measurement results to network-side equipment (such as a location server), the terminal can indicate the association between the downlink positioning measurement results and the UE RxTEG to assist the network equipment in completing further positioning calculations.

[0049] Optionally, during uplink positioning, when the UE sends an uplink positioning reference signal (such as SRS), it can indicate the association between the SRS and the UE TxTEG.

[0050] Optionally, during downlink + uplink positioning, such as the RTT positioning method, the UE will report the measurement results of the Rx-Tx time difference, which can indicate the correlation between the measurement results and the UE Tx TEG and UE Rx TEG.

[0215] Optionally, when the terminal performs downlink positioning reference signal measurements, it includes at least one of the following actions: The UE does not expect a single measurement instance to be associated with multiple Rx TEGs. That is, when the UE determines a measurement result (such as RSTD or Rx-Tx difference), it can only perform joint processing on the measurement results associated with one Rx TEG.

[0216] The UE does not expect a single measurement instance's PRS resource to be associated with multiple Tx TEGs. When the UE does not expect PRS repetition, multiple Tx TEGs will be associated. A measurement instance contains multiple PRS resource set instances. Generally, a single measurement instance determines a measurement result (e.g., when determining a single RSTD result). When determining the result, the UE performs joint processing on the measurement results of multiple PRS resource set instances (which can be considered as multiple PRS periods), such as smoothing / averaging, to obtain a better result. However, if the measurement results of each PRS resource set instance are associated with different Rx TEGs when determining a single measurement result, errors will occur in the final joint calculation result. Therefore, we propose the following UE behavior: the multiple PRS resource set instances jointly processed by the UE when determining the measurement result should be associated with the same Rx TEG. Similarly, they should also be associated with the same Tx TEG.

[0405] The above embodiments mainly illustrate the correlation between the uplink positioning reference signal and the first TEG, the correlation between the downlink positioning measurement result and the second TEG, the correlation between the downlink positioning reference signal and the third TEG, and the correlation between the uplink positioning measurement result and the fourth TEG. However, they do not explain how the network-side device eliminates TEG errors through the above relationships. Therefore, this application also provides several specific implementation methods for eliminating TEG errors using the above relationships.

[0406] Implementation Method 1 In DL-TDOA positioning, the UE reports the association between the PRS measurement and the Rx TEG to the location server (e.g., LMF). Assume the UE has two Rx TEGs (Rx TEG0, Rx TEG1). The steps are as follows: (1) In DL-TDOA positioning, multiple TRPs send PRS, which the UE receives. To calculate the RSTD (Reference Signal Time Difference) value between different TRPs, a certain TRP is used as a reference, and the measurement results of the PRS of other TRPs are subtracted from those of the reference TRP. The measurement result of a certain TRP can be understood as the result of the UE measuring the PRS resource under that TRP. For the reference TRP, if the UE measures the PRS resource of the reference TRP and it is related to Rx TEG0, while the UE measures the PRS resource of a certain TRP A and it is related to Rx TEG1, then when calculating the RSTD of TRP A relative to the reference TRP, an error due to the difference between Rx TEG0 and Rx TEG1 will be introduced.

[0407] (2) The UE reports the measurement results of Rx TEG0 and Rx TEG1 under a certain PRS resource in TRP1. Then, the LMF calculates the difference between the measurement results of Rx TEG0 and Rx TEG1 to obtain the difference between Rx TEG0 and Rx TEG1.

[0408] (3) The difference between Rx TEG0 and Rx TEG1 obtained can compensate for the RSTD result in (1) and eliminate this error.

[0409] Implementation Method 2 During UL-TDOA positioning, the UE reports the association between the SRS and Tx TEG to the location server (e.g., LMF). Assume the UE has two Tx TEGs (Tx TEG0, Tx TEG1). The steps are as follows: (1) In UL-TDOA positioning, the UE sends SRS, and multiple TRPs receive it. The principle is similar to DL-TDOA. To calculate the difference in RTOA (Time of Arrival) between different TRPs, a certain TRP is used as a reference, and the SRS measurement results of other TRPs are subtracted from the reference TRP. The measurement result of a certain TRP can be understood as the result of measuring a certain SRS resource of the UE. For the reference TRP, if the SRS resource measured by the reference TRP is related to UE Tx TEG0, and the measurement result of the SRS resource measured by a certain TRP A is related to UE Tx TEG1, then when calculating the difference in RTOA between TRP A and the reference TRP, the error of the difference between UE Tx TEG0 and UE Tx TEG1 will be introduced.

[0410] (2) The UE can indicate the association between the SRS and the UE Tx TEG in a variety of ways. If a gNB can measure and obtain the RTOA value of two SRS resources and each SRS resource is associated with two Tx TEGs, then the gNB can calculate the difference between UE Tx TEG0 and UE Tx TEG1 and report it to the location server.

[0411] (3) Then, after obtaining the difference between UE Tx TEG0 and UE Tx TEG1, the location server can compensate for the error of the difference between UE Tx TEG0 and UE Tx TEG1 introduced in the RTOA difference in (1).
